Jamal Kaishvili Addresses Possibility of Representing Russian National Team

Jamal Kaishvili Addresses Possibility of Representing Russian National Team

Jamal Kaishvili, a promising young footballer from Bayern Munich’s academy, recently discussed the prospect of playing for the Russian national team. The 16-year-old athlete, who has been training with Bayern Munich since 2017, shared his thoughts on international representation in a recent interview.

When asked about potential contact from the Russian Football Union (RFU), Kaishvili revealed that he had not been approached by them. He speculated that this might be due to his current lack of a Russian passport, saying, “I think they simply don’t know about me, again, because I don’t have a passport.”

Kaishvili, who currently plays for Bayern Munich’s U-17 team, was also questioned about his response to a hypothetical call-up to the Russian national team. He stated, “My goal is to play football. Of course, if I receive an invitation from the Russian national team, I will definitely consider it.”

The young player’s openness to representing Russia comes after he previously mentioned being contacted by the Georgian Football Federation. This indicates that Kaishvili, who has ties to both countries, is keeping his options open for future international representation.

As Kaishvili continues to develop his skills at one of Europe’s top football academies, his potential involvement with the Russian national team remains an intriguing possibility for the future.
